Easy and Affordable DIY Decor Ideas
Revamping your car’s interior doesn’t have to break the bank. Here are some simple and affordable DIY ideas to get you started:
- Seat Covers: Invest in stylish and comfortable seat covers. Consider materials like faux leather, patterned fabric, or even upcycled materials.
- Steering Wheel Cover: A new steering wheel cover can add a pop of color and improve grip.
- Air Fresheners: Ditch the generic air fresheners and create your own using essential oils and felt or fabric.
- Dashboard Decorations: Add small plants, figurines, or photos to personalize your dashboard.
DIY Air Fresheners
Creating your own air fresheners is a fun and eco-friendly way to keep your car smelling fresh. Here’s a simple method:
- Cut out a desired shape from felt or fabric.
- Add a few drops of your favorite essential oils to the material.
- Attach a string or clip to hang the air freshener in your car.
- Refresh the essential oils as needed.
More Advanced DIY Car Interior Projects
If you’re feeling more ambitious, consider tackling some of these more advanced DIY projects:
- Custom Floor Mats: Design and create your own floor mats using durable materials like rubber or carpet.
- Upholstery Projects: Re-upholster your seats or door panels with new fabric.
- Lighting Upgrades: Install LED strip lights under the seats or in the footwells for ambient lighting.
- DIY Console Organizer: Build a custom console organizer to keep your car tidy and clutter-free.
Personalized Lighting
Adding personalized lighting can dramatically change the ambiance of your car’s interior. Consider these options:
- LED Strip Lights: Install LED strip lights under the seats, in the footwells, or along the dashboard for a subtle and stylish glow.
- Glow Wire Accents: Use EL wire (electroluminescent wire) to outline the dashboard or door panels for a futuristic look.
- Projector Lights: Install projector lights that display your favorite logo or image on the ground when you open the car door.
Maintaining Your DIY Car Interior
Once you’ve personalized your car’s interior, it’s important to maintain it to keep it looking its best. Regular cleaning and upkeep will help preserve your DIY creations.
- Regular Vacuuming: Vacuum the interior regularly to remove dirt, dust, and debris.
- Spot Cleaning: Clean up spills and stains immediately to prevent them from setting in.
- Protectant Sprays: Use protectant sprays on your upholstery and dashboard to prevent fading and cracking.
